Why Stretching Monitors Isn’t the Holy Grail

Let’s get this straight: when people talk about ‘stretching monitors’ in a dual setup, they usually mean one of two things. Either they want a single, massive desktop that spans both screens with no bezel in between (which, for multiple independent monitors, is largely impossible without specific hardware or software tricks that often have significant drawbacks), or they mean forcing the resolution and aspect ratio of one or both screens so that content is distorted to fill the entire display area. The latter is what most people end up trying, and it’s where the real disappointment lies. I distinctly remember one particularly painful afternoon trying to get an ultrawide experience on two regular 16:9 monitors; it looked like a funhouse mirror had a baby with a low-res JPEG. My eyes hurt for hours afterwards.

The common advice you’ll find online often hinges on using your graphics card’s control panel – think NVIDIA Control Panel or AMD Radeon Software. You might find options for ‘Adjust desktop size and position’ or similar. Here, you can select scaling modes like ‘Full-screen,’ ‘Aspect ratio,’ or ‘No scaling.’ The temptation is to pick ‘Full-screen’ and hope for the best. Surprise! It rarely looks good. ‘Aspect ratio’ is slightly better because it maintains proportions, but it leaves black bars. ‘No scaling’ just shows the content at its native resolution, meaning you get black bars or part of the image cut off if resolutions don’t match.

Sure, you can force a custom resolution that tries to match the combined pixel count of your monitors, but this requires your graphics card and monitors to cooperate, and even then, the aspect ratio will be wildly off unless you have two identical monitors perfectly aligned and are aiming for a very specific, non-standard display area. Imagine trying to play a game designed for a 16:9 monitor on a stretched 21:9 or 32:9 canvas; characters look like they’ve been inflated like balloons, and aiming becomes a pure guessing game. It’s not a feature; it’s a hack that breaks the intended experience. (See Also: Is Dual 32 Inch Monitor Too Big )

The Reality of Multi-Monitor Jargon

It’s easy to get confused by terms like ‘spanning,’ ‘cloning,’ and ‘extending’ your display. When you ‘extend’ your display, each monitor acts as a separate screen, showing different content. This is the most common and functional way to use multiple monitors. ‘Cloning’ means both screens show the exact same thing. Neither of these directly addresses the desire to have one giant, seamless desktop that stretches across bezels without distortion. You’re not stretching; you’re extending.

The closest you might get to ‘stretching’ is with specific software solutions or, more commonly, with a single ultrawide or super-ultrawide monitor. These are designed from the ground up to offer a wider field of view. If you absolutely insist on trying to make two monitors behave as one without buying a single, giant panel, you’re looking at niche software that might attempt to create a virtual single display. I fiddled with one such program for a week, spending around $70 on a license, only to find it introduced input lag and made window management a nightmare. It was faster to just buy a second, identical monitor and accept the bezel than to deal with that kludge.

What’s often overlooked is the practical implication of a stretched display. Text becomes illegible. Images lose all fidelity. Videos look like something out of a distorted dream. For productivity tasks like coding, writing, or even just browsing, this level of distortion is not just annoying; it’s actively detrimental to your workflow and can cause eye strain. The American Optometric Association points out that proper screen positioning and resolution are key to preventing digital eye strain. Forcing a stretched display is the antithesis of this.

Alternatives to Stretching Your Displays

Instead of fighting with your display settings to achieve a distorted Frankenstein’s monster of a desktop, consider what you *actually* want to achieve with a wider display. If it’s more screen real estate for multitasking, a simple extended desktop setup with two or three monitors of the same native resolution is usually the best and easiest route. You get distinct windows that don’t overlap unless you want them to, and everything looks crisp.

If you crave that ultrawide experience without the bezel, the most straightforward (albeit more expensive) solution is to buy a single ultrawide monitor. These come in various sizes and aspect ratios (like 21:9 or 32:9) and are designed to provide that immersive, panoramic view. Brands like Dell, Samsung, and LG offer a wide range of options. Buying a single, high-quality ultrawide monitor will likely provide a far better visual experience and less headache than trying to jury-rig two separate monitors to act as one stretched entity.

For specific professional applications that *require* a massive, single workspace, solutions like Matrox TripleHead2Go exist, but these are hardware-based external devices designed to output a single, high-resolution signal to multiple displays, essentially tricking the computer into thinking it’s one giant monitor. They are expensive, have their own setup quirks, and aren’t really about ‘stretching’ in the way most people mean it, but rather creating a unified visual field. For the average user, this is overkill.

Method Pros Cons Verdict (My Opinion)
Stretching via Graphics Settings Might fill the screen (sort of) Severe distortion, illegible text, ruined images, eye strain, requires identical monitors for minimal usability Avoid like the plague. Complete waste of time.
Extended Desktop (Standard Dual/Multi-Monitor) Crisp text, true aspect ratio, excellent for multitasking, simple setup Bezels between screens The most practical and recommended solution for most users.
Single Ultrawide/Super-Ultrawide Monitor Immersive panoramic view, no bezels, designed for wide content More expensive than two standard monitors, can be overwhelming for some tasks, games not optimized for it may look odd The best way to get a wide, seamless experience if budget allows.
Niche Spanning Software/Hardware Can create a single virtual desktop across multiple monitors Complex setup, potential for input lag, compatibility issues, often expensive Only for very specific professional needs, not for general users.

How Do I Stop My Monitors From Stretching?

To stop your monitors from stretching, you need to go into your graphics card’s display settings (NVIDIA Control Panel, AMD Radeon Software, or Intel Graphics Command Center) and change the scaling settings. Ensure that ‘Aspect ratio’ or ‘No scaling’ is selected instead of ‘Full-screen.’ You should also verify that the resolution set for each monitor matches its native resolution. This usually resolves accidental stretching issues and restores correct image proportions.
